抄録

The radiative proton capture cross sections in 209Bi were measured with Ep from 10 MeV to 50 MeV by applying a stacked foil technique. It was found that the excitation function has a maximum value of 0.38 mb at Ep=12 MeV and then it becomes monotonously smaller as the bombarding energy increases up to Ep=50 MeV. In the peak region of the excitation function, the magnitude of the cross sections is found to be a few times larger than that predicted by the statistical model.
